One of our most "famous" programs is "0wn IT!"
- An icq software that for a period of time enabled us to modify the
information for any icq account we wanted - However the exploit I
found got patched only hours after I released the program to my crew.
The hole was patched after masTa went berserk and modified hundreds
if not thousands of accounts rapidly. Even if this was against my
wish it was very amusing. |

Many of us spent a lot of time on our IRC network, here I have the
almost complete logs of our years on irc (2001-2005). This is the
logs that my 24/7 bot and myself has saved during the years. The 60MB
log features around 1.3 million lines of text, 8.2 million words and
49.3 million characters.
This is basicly the full story of Eighth Wonder, a lot of reading
- but also very amusing reading between the fowlness that occurs from
time to time.
